The Rolex market has evolved. Retail waiting lists stretch 2–10 years for popular models. Authorized dealers receive unpredictable allocations. The "gray market" isn't gray anymore — it's the primary way collectors acquire Rolex watches.

Every pre-owned Rolex undergoes rigorous verification:
1. Serial Number Verification — Checked against Rolex database for theft reports and service history
2. Movement Inspection — Case opened, caliber examined for genuine components
3. Case and Bracelet Analysis — Original parts confirmed, polishing history assessed
4. Water Resistance Testing — Pressure tested to factory specifications
5. Timekeeping Verification — Minimum +2/-2 seconds per day accuracy
6. Documentation Review — Box, papers, and warranty card authenticated
We categorize pre-owned Rolex watches by condition:
Mint / Unworn — No signs of wear, stickers often intact, purchased for collection but never worn
Excellent — Minor surface wear visible only under magnification, recently serviced
Very Good — Light scratches and swirls, consistent with careful ownership
Good — Visible wear marks, may benefit from professional polishing
Vintage / Patina — Age-appropriate wear, may include original faded dials and bezels

Submariner 116610LN — The classic diver, discontinued 2020. Prices rising steadily.
GMT-Master II 116710LN — Ceramic bezel predecessor to current Pepsi and Batman. Value proposition.
Daytona 116520 — Pre-ceramic steel Daytona. The last of the Zenith-era design language.
Explorer II 16570 — 40mm polar white dial. Vintage charm with modern wearability.
Datejust 116234 — 36mm with fluted bezel and Jubilee bracelet. The classic Rolex.

Q: Should I polish a pre-owned Rolex?
A: Personal preference. Collectors prefer unpolished cases with original lines intact. Daily wearers often prefer polished appearance. We offer professional polishing service if desired.
